[net-next,v2,3/7] net: phy: add swnode support to mdiobus_scan

Add swnode support to mdiobus_scan, to allow addition of a swnode/fwnode to
a phy_device. The MDIO bus (mii_bus) needs to contain nodes for the PHY
devices, named "ethernet-phy@i", with i being the MDIO address
(0 .. PHY_MAX_ADDR - 1).

The fwnode is only attached to the phy_device if there isn't already an
fwnode attached.

fwnode_get_named_child_node will increase the usage counter of the fwnode.
However, no new code is needed to decrease the counter again, since this is
already implemented in the phy_device_release function.

diff --git a/drivers/net/phy/mdio_bus.c b/drivers/net/phy/mdio_bus.c
index 7e2f10182c0c..ede596c1a69d 100644
--- a/drivers/net/phy/mdio_bus.c
+++ b/drivers/net/phy/mdio_bus.c
@@ -551,6 +551,8 @@  static int mdiobus_create_device(struct mii_bus *bus,
 static struct phy_device *mdiobus_scan(struct mii_bus *bus, int addr, bool c45)
 {
 	struct phy_device *phydev = ERR_PTR(-ENODEV);
+	struct fwnode_handle *fwnode;
+	char node_name[16];
 	int err;

 	phydev = get_phy_device(bus, addr, c45);
@@ -562,6 +564,18 @@  static struct phy_device *mdiobus_scan(struct mii_bus *bus, int addr, bool c45)
 	 */
 	of_mdiobus_link_mdiodev(bus, &phydev->mdio);

+	/* Search for a swnode for the phy in the swnode hierarchy of the bus.
+	 * If there is no swnode for the phy provided, just ignore it.
+	 */
+	if (dev_fwnode(&bus->dev) && !dev_fwnode(&phydev->mdio.dev)) {
+		snprintf(node_name, sizeof(node_name), "ethernet-phy@%d",
+			 addr);
+		fwnode = fwnode_get_named_child_node(dev_fwnode(&bus->dev),
+						     node_name);
+		if (fwnode)
+			device_set_node(&phydev->mdio.dev, fwnode);
+	}
+
 	err = phy_device_register(phydev);
 	if (err) {
 		phy_device_free(phydev);
